Millennium bug claims hit Lloyd's
By Neil Bennett

LLOYD'S of London is being hit by claims from the millennium bug, more than 17 months before the end of the century, as insurers prepare for a tidal wave of insurance litigation that is expected in 2000.

At least six technology companies have notified their insurers at Lloyd's that they are likely to make claims under their existing policies. These companies are expecting to be sued by some of the business customers to which they have supplied software which will crash at the start of 2000.
